Transaction ee123fa98dfb750b278043a0c4977f96065f99fc9e2a75c811c58fc60a6babc2
1 Input
1 Output
-
ee123fa98dfb750b278043a0c4977f96065f99fc9e2a75c811c58fc60a6babc2:0
- value
- 2728223
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 491346978a049ad8ad6223cc9d43bcd3d1240261 OP_EQUAL
- address
- 38MQLrFVArmmseCmUgfbzraEAkRJsv8RGA